About Kandahar Cement Factory:

Kandahar Cement Factory is a privately owned industrial enterprise dedicated to producing high-quality cement that supports Afghanistan's infrastructure, construction, and economic development. With a strong commitment to quality, operational excellence, and sustainability, the factory applies modern manufacturing practices and effective financial and operational management while ensuring compliance with applicable laws and industry standards.

As an important contributor to Afghanistan's industrial sector, Kandahar Cement Factory is committed to creating employment opportunities, supporting private sector growth, and contributing to the country's long-term economic development. Through continuous improvement, innovation, and responsible business practices, the factory strives to meet the evolving needs of the construction industry while delivering lasting value to its customers, employees, and stakeholders.

Job Descriptions:

Key Responsibilities:

1.     Organize, manage, lead, supervise, and coordinate all factory operations and activities.

2.     Provide comprehensive management and oversight of the cement production line, from raw material processing through to the final packaging stage.

3.     Develop, implement, and monitor structured production plans based on the factory’s production capacity and quality standards.

4.     Assess the required human, financial, and technical resources and develop systematic plans to ensure continuous and stable production.

5.     Directly manage, evaluate, and provide guidance to the managers, supervisors, and employees of the respective departments.

6.     Ensure the proper management of assets, equipment, and materials within the production and operations departments.

7.     Prepare and submit regular weekly and monthly operational reports to the relevant factory management, highlighting operational performance, progress, challenges, and key updates.

8.     Develop systematic plans to ensure effective coordination and cooperation among the various departments of the factory.

9.     Develop effective plans and measures for improving employees’ professional skills, work performance, and capacity development.

10.  Actively contribute to the development of the factory’s annual and monthly production plans and budgets to support effective operational planning and resource allocation.

11.  Analyze production performance results, identify areas for improvement, and recommend appropriate corrective and preventive actions to enhance operational efficiency.

12.  Ensure effective coordination in logistics and distribution activities to maintain a continuous supply of cement to the market.

13.  Develop and implement effective response measures to manage operations and activities during emergency situations, ensuring business continuity and timely resolution of critical issues.

14.  Ensure the quality of production products is maintained in accordance with relevant standards.

15.  Develop systematic plans and measures to reduce production costs and improve operational efficiency.

16.  Develop systematic plans to reduce incidents and implement effective measures to improve safety conditions.

17.  Perform other tasks assigned by the authorized factory authorities under their guidance.
